I spoke to everything 12 volt about these - the guy was very helpful.
Quoted me about $650 for the kit (supply only).
I was a bit worried when I got a long silence on the question: is it legal and will it cause me any compliance issues with the authorities?
They do sound like a good thing - I am tossing up whether to do so, or to just go with the IPF fatboy globes from ARB (about $150 a pair).
I tried the Narva Arctic blues, but was not happy with them - they changed the colour of the light but did not improve its throw (if anything, it was slightly inferior to the standard globe's performance).
